TOPNOTCH GAME FISHING

CHARTER

TOPNOTCH GAME FISHING

The Whitsunday Islands and the Great Barrier Reef stand as world-renowned fisheries, offering year-round opportunities to chase the iconic giant trevally, as well as colourful species such as coral trout, red emperor, and sweetlip. Topnotch Game Fishing are right at the heart of this paradise.

Anchored at the prestigious Hamilton Island Marina, husband and wife team Russell and Marlene Hicks have been exploring the Whitsunday region for over a decade, and know the area as well as anyone. There's two ominously named yet immaculately-kept boats, The Pirate and Moonshine, and an array of experiences for every kind of guest.

Get on a full-day or multi-day fishing excursion, with four day liveaboard fishing trips proving to be their most popular trip.

AUSTRALIAN COASTAL SAFARIS

FISH

AUSTRALIAN COASTAL SAFARIS

The Eyre Peninsula is one of the most remote, pristine stretches of coastline on Earth. Not a bad place to run fishing tours, then.

Specialising in small groups of four to six, Australian Coastal Safaris target a variety of species; expect to be out deep chasing tuna, yellowtail kingfish or samson fish with screaming reels or catching the prized table fish of King George, whiting, flathead, garfish and trevally in the shallows.

There’s also a lot of action on the reefs with big red snapper, Blue Morwong, nannygai and Blue Groper. For some land-based fishing, Australian Coastal Safaris offers 4WD tours to fish for the fighting Australian salmon, famous for their long hard runs and acrobatics on some of Australia’s most stunning and untouched beaches.

Guests stay in the beach-fronted four-bedroom South Point Beach House, overlooking the incredible Boston Bay.

MACKEREL ISLANDS, WESTERN AUSTRALIA

ADVENTURE

MACKEREL ISLANDS, WESTERN AUSTRALIA

A fishing adventure doesn’t get much more adventurous than at the Mackerel Islands.

Cast a line into some of the Pilbara’s most fish-abundant waters and reel in the catch of a lifetime. Whether you're chasing the adrenaline rush of snagging a big one or the laid-back feeling of fishing in seas teeming with unique marine-life, the Mackerel Islands has what you’re after.

There’s the option to bring your own boat and moor it right outside your Beachfront Cabin for ultimate convenience. No need to launch it every day or drive to the boat ramp—everything's at your doorstep, including a BBQ to cook up your fresh catch and complimentary tender boat to get to your mooring every day.

Explore lively waters by kayak or stand-up paddleboard, which is complementary to your stay. Dive in and snorkel the islands surrounding fringing reefs and bombies. Home to turtles, dolphins, dugongs, rays and other amazing marine life, the Mackerel Islands are where you’ll find an exhilarating underwater world.

For those who are travelling light, hire a plaka boat on the island for your fishing adventures. After a day on the water, kick back at your cabin, fire up the BBQ, and relive the day's fishing triumphs with your mates.

EAT

FISH BUTCHERY, JOSH NILAND

Catch, Cut and Craft.

Since the dawn of time fishermen have been trying to perfect these three stages of catching a fish, and former Masterchef contestant and fish expert Josh Niland is teaching us we can still get better yet.

Niland’s brand new cookbook Fish Butchery is broken into those three sections — Catch, Cut and Craft — and lays down the gauntlet to professional chefs and amateur fish cooks alike when it comes to culinary sustainability. Niland is an expert in using every (and we mean every) part of a fish and his book, containing over 40 recipes, is a delicious challenge to all. It’s an enlightening 272 pages of just how much potential is contained in each and every fish.

LISTEN

THE SOCIAL FISHING PODCAST

It is arguable fishing is the best pastime in Australia and indeed around the world, which would mean talking about fishing is a close second.

The Social Fishing Podcast is hosted by Rhys Creed, and he shares the very best in freshwater fishing content in Australia. Each week Creed interviews incredible anglers and talking about both lure and bait tactics for all freshwater species.

When you’re in the car on the way out to your spot, you could do far worse than chucking The Social Fishing Podcast on — whether you’re trying to catch more fish, or you just want to hear some epic fishing stories, it’s a must-listen.
